2014 MMK to AED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2014

During 2014, the MMK to AED ex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on March 18, valuing the pair at 0.0038.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on November 22, dropping to 0.0035.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0003 AED.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0037 to the December average rate of 0.0036, the exchange rate registered a net change of -4.40%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2014 high of 0.0038 was down 11.28% compared to the 2013 peak of 0.0043,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.
